Laser-induced luminescence of rare-earth elements in natural fluor-apatites

Abstract

The luminescence spectra of naturally occurring fluor-apatites containing traces of rare-earth elements have been compared with synthetic fluor-apatites to which single rare-earth elements have been intentionally added. Comparison of the laser-induced spectra obtained after different time delays allows identification of the following luminescence centers: Ce³⁺, Pr³⁺, Nd³⁺, Sm³⁺, Eu³⁺, Tb³⁺, Dy³⁺, Er³⁺, Tm³⁺, Yb³⁺ and possibly Yb²⁺. The technique described here allowed for the first time to detect the luminescence of Pr³⁺, Eu³⁺, Er³⁺, Tm³⁺ and Yb³⁺ in natural apatites. Our results were compared with those obtained by ICP and correspondence was observed between the two methods. Our findings allow non-destructive detection by laser light of the different rare-earth elements in apatite minerals.
